Car Accidents Experience

Car accidents cases can be complex, involving a great deal of evidence-gathering that includes getting witness statements and police and medical reports. Most cases are settled out of court, with only a small percentage making it before a judge and jury when negotiations with the other party or parties fail. That means intense negotiations are needed between both sides, and experienced car accidents attorneys will know how to deal with everyone. 

It’s all the more important when negotiating with insurance companies. They will typically make the lowest offer possible, hoping that the victim will take the money and move on with their lives. However, good car accidents attorneys know insurance firms’ tactics and will fight to get what’s right for their client in monetary terms.

So how do you know if a law firm has extensive car accidents experience? Just because they say they do, in ads or on their website, doesn’t necessarily mean it’s true. You need to do some digging and find out for yourself. Look at any online reviews of the law firm you can find, and see what kind of cases they usually handle. Ask friends or family who may know the law firm what their opinion of them is, and ask the car accident lawyers themselves directly — what kind of car accident experience do you have? If they have none and you still take them on, and your case ends up in court, you might regret it.

Fee Structure

Most people naturally want to know about costs when they’re weighing up various car accident lawyers — what are they going to charge, and can you afford it. Many law firms operate on a contingency fee basis so that people who may not be able to afford hefty upfront fees can get access to justice. You’ll almost certainly have seen the words “no win, no fee” on lawyers’ ads and websites, along with “free consultation” — but what do these mean in reality? 

Ask law firms about the details of their fee structure, and if it is no win, no fee, what is the percentage they will take if they get a settlement for you. It’s usually around 33% of a compensation payout, but if it’s a lot higher, you may want to look elsewhere. And are there any hidden fees that might be a huge shock to you later on, like evidence-gathering, court, and other costs? You need to know now, so don’t be afraid to ask. 

Ready for Court?

Because most personal injury cases don’t go to court, as lawyers will usually negotiate a settlement with an insurance company, many car accident lawyers may never have seen the inside of a courtroom. If it turns out that your case is headed to court because negotiations have failed, you’ve rejected a compensation figure, or the at-fault party is refusing to pay, you need car accidents attorneys who have many years’ experience in court. Ask your prospective lawyers if they’ve taken car accident cases to court, and get all the details, including what the outcomes were.
